[Switch] nxengine-evo does not start if /switch/nxengine does not exist #279

I was very confused by this and thought that I needed to install the data there. In fact, it works perfectly fine if the directory exists, otherwise it exits immediately.

Besides automatically creating the directory if it does not exist, clear installation instructions would be helpful.
